AI Summary

  • Expands Maryland's Prescription Drug Repository Program to allow out-of-state pharmacies and entities participating in drug donation programs to serve as drop-off sites and repositories, subject to State Board of Pharmacy approval

  • Adds over-the-counter drugs to the program, which previously covered only prescription drugs and medical supplies

  • Redefines eligible recipients as individuals who self-attest to being indigent, uninsured, underinsured, or enrolled in a public health benefits program, removing the previous requirement for health care practitioner verification

  • Allows the program to accept high-demand drugs with expiration dates less than 90 days away, provided the drug won't expire during the prescription period

  • Extends legal immunity from criminal prosecution and civil liability to pharmacy technicians and staff employed by or volunteering for participating entities, in addition to existing protections for donors, pharmacists, and facilities
